New Gaming Platform GameWithMe Heading to LALExpo in Columbia

CYBERSPACE — Nascent gaming platform GameWithMe.com will attend this month’s Latin America Adult Business Expo (LALExpo).

"The team is ready to show off the new platform, sign up new models and studios and answer any questions that perspective new members may have about this exciting new uncensored video gaming platform that looks to change the game. Founder and CEO Steve Hamilton will be present, as well as CRO Michael Kwan, and ready to discuss all business development options,” a rep said.

"We are excited to meet with everyone and discuss how our amazing new platform will corner a new market, meshing two industries that had a collective $5 billion in revenue in 2018. We will be available for meetings with potential first round investors as well as any other potential business development partners,” Hamilton said.

GameWithMe has set a March 19 release. Find the platform online here.

LALExpo unspools Feb. 17-19 in Cali, Columbia with Jasmin as a presenting sponsor, Chaturbate as the community sponsor and BongaCams as its registration sponsor.
